Your opportunity:
- The Psychologist – Senior (Prison Mental Health) provides high level clinical services and leadership within the multidisciplinary Prison Mental Health Services (PMHS) team. The role is responsible for forensic mental health care through timely and responsive service provision required to meet the objectives of the PMHS. Including delivering high level clinical and forensic psychology services to adult patients of the PMHS, providing professional leadership, consultation, supervision and clinical input utilising a high level of knowledge and expertise in the field of forensic mental health, contributing to the training of staff, skill development and the development and review of training, research, policy and clinical practice guidelines relevant to the provision of psychological assessment and therapeutic interventions.

Discover Fraser Coast
The Fraser Coast, known for its diverse, natural landscapes, laid-back lifestyle and mild climate, is located just a quick 45-minute flight north of Brisbane. This destination with a difference is the stepping off point to the World Heritage-listed Fraser Island, the location of incredible whale watching encounters and has arguably the safest family-friendly beaches in Queensland. Stroll along the Hervey Bay esplanade for alfresco cafes, shops, picnic areas, playgrounds and vibrant marina, or soak up the history and culture in the provincial city of Maryborough.
